SODIUM BICARBONATE is a white, crystalline powder that is commonly used as a pH buffering agent, an

electrolyte replenisher, systemic alkalizer and in topical cleansing solutions. It is the monosodium salt
of carbonic acid with alkalinizing and electrolyte replacement properties. Upon dissociation, sodium
bicarbonate forms sodium and bicarbonate ions. Ion formation increases plasma bicarbonate and buffers
excess hydrogen ion concentration, resulting in raised blood pH.

Color
White, monoclinic prisms

Odor
ODORLESS

Taste
SALINE & SLIGHTLY ALKALINE TASTE

Melting Point
50 deg C (decomposes)

Solubility
Insoluble in ethanol
Solubility in water = 6.4, 7.6, 8.7, 10.0, 11.3, 12.7, 14.2, 16.5, and 19.1 g/100g solution at 0, 10, 20, 30, 40,
50, 60, 80, and 100 deg C, respectively; Solubility in water = 6.9, 8.2, 9.6, 11.1, 12.7, 14.5, 16.5, 19.7, and
23.6 g/100g H2O at 0, 10, 20, 30, 40, 50, 60, 80, and 100 deg C, respectively; Solubility is lower in the
presence of sodium carbonate

Density
2.1 g/cm

Stability
Stable in dry air, but slowly decomposes in moist air

Decomposition
When heated to decomposition it emits acrid smoke, fumes, and carbon dioxide

pH
Freshly prepared 0.1 molar solution at 25 deg c: 8.3

Spectral Properties
INDEX OF REFRACTION: 1.500
